Hampshire hospice highlight Covers fundraising efforts

Independent builders and timber merchant Covers Timber & Builders Merchants has been named as Mountbatten Hampshire Hospice’s Fundraising Charity Partnership of the Year in the charity’s annual awards.

Covers has supported the hospice for many years with company donations from initiatives including its Help for Hospices campaign and more recently the company’s Christmas Jumper Day.

Covers was recognised by the charity for its regular annual donations, even during the pandemic when the company was unable to host its usual fundraising activities. Mountbatten Hampshire Hospice has been caring for people with life-limiting illnesses in Southampton and West Hampshire for over 40 years. This includes conditions such as respiratory disease, heart disease, Parkinson’s, motor neurone disease, multiple sclerosis, and end-stage dementia, as well as cancer.

Rupert Green, Chairman of Covers Timber & Builders Merchants, said: “We are delighted to have been named as one of Mountbatten Hampshire’s corporate award winners for 2021. It’s an honour to support the hospice and be part of the important work they do providing the community with access to high quality end-of-life care.”

Nigel Hartley, Mountbatten Chief Executive, added: “Corporate supporters are vital to ensuring that we can continue to help everyone that needs our support. COVID has presented Mountbatten Hampshire with new challenges and we’re very grateful to Covers Timber & Builders Merchants and their staff, as well as all of the other award winners and participants, for continuing to support us.”
